mysql
卫青柠
这个作者很懒,什么都没留下…
展开
-
【mysql】mysql连接数据库命令(命令中包含密码)
mysql -u root -p rootroot 该命令敲入执行之后会要求输入密码,因为会把“rootroot”理解为数据库名,然后抛出错误正确的(直接数据密码)连接数据库的命令为mysql -u root -prootroot1.-p和密码之间没有空格2. -u和用户名之间的空格可有可无在命令行中直接输入密码会出现一个warning,并不影响使用...原创 2018-12-25 14:18:21 · 1488 阅读 · 0 评论 -
【mysql】通过mysql命令行导入sql文件,执行后中文变为乱码
通过下面命令行导入sql文件,执行后中文变为乱码mysql -h 127.0.0.1 -u root -proot -D test < D:test.sql 2>&1数据库默认编码是latin,而我的sql文件是utf8编码的。编码不同,所以生成了乱码,解决方法如下:在命令行内添加默认编码语句(--default-character-set=utf8):m...原创 2019-02-20 19:38:12 · 1082 阅读 · 0 评论 -
【mysql】mysql通过命令行修改密码
今天遇到一个特别坑的情况。项目无论如何都登录不上,后来发现是连不上数据库。经检查,apache服务正常开启,mysql服务正常开启最后发现是mysql的数据库密码过期失效了……通过命令行修改mysql密码的方法如下:首先登录MySQL格式:mysql> set password for 用户名@localhost = password('新密码');例子:mysql&g...原创 2019-03-29 17:20:01 · 888 阅读 · 0 评论